Muay Thai is often a combat sport that utilises eight various parts of your body (fists, elbows, knees and shins) so injuries are very popular in all amounts of muay Thai. An harm is taken into account reportable if it necessitates the athlete to relaxation for multiple day. Lots of accidents in the sport go unreported because the fighters might not recognize the accidents at first, refuse to admit that they require treatment, have a heightened pain threshold, fear that their teacher will perceive the personal injury negatively, or have confusion as to what is an injury.[seventy nine] Comparable to most sporting activities, สอนมวยไทยหาดใหญ่ personal injury fees are typically larger in rookies than amateurs and industry experts. Smooth tissue injuries are the commonest kind of damage in muay Thai, comprising in between eighty and 90% of all accidents. These injuries are attributable to repeated trauma to smooth areas of the human body. Through matches There may be minor to no padding, leaving gentle tissue liable to strikes.
